Jeb Dunnuck: A blend of 78% Merlot, 20% Cabernet Franc, and 2% Petit Verdot that's being raised 13 months in 60% new barrels with the balance in once-used oak, the 2025 Château Clos De Sarpe comes from one of my favorite estates in Saint-Emilion, and this barrel sample is absolutely riveting. A gorgeous perfume of cassis, liquid violets, graphite, and smoky tobacco nuances all shine on the nose, and on the palate, it's ripe, polished, and rounded, with the fresh, pure, focused style of the vintage and beautiful richness and depth. It checks in at 14.5% alcohol with a pH of 3.35. Tasted multiple times, it never failed to impress."

The Wine Cellar Insider: The essence of minerality with its salty, crushed rock character is in full-force, from there you a wealth of perfectly ripe, juicy, sweet, plums, black cherries, licorice, spice, and dark chocolate. The wine is concentrated, long, and deep, with layers of ripe, vibrant, clean, mineral enhanced fruits. Give it a bit of time in the bottle before pulling a cork. The wine blends 78% Merlot, 20% Cabernet Franc, and 2% Petit Verdot. Drink from 2032-2055."

Lisa Perrotti-Brown: Deep garnet-purple colored, the 2025 Clos de Sarpe prances out with gregarious scents of plum preserves and black cherry compote, opening out to an undercurrent of candied violets, Chinese five spice, and fragrant soil. The full-bodied palate delivers a very crisp backbone with lightly chewy tannins and bags of juicy black fruit, finishing on a lingering exotic spices note. The blend is 78% Merlot, 20% Cabernet Franc, and 2% Petit Verdot. The alcohol is 14.5%."
